Alicia Moreira holds a Master of Architecture from UC Berkeley’s College of Environmental Design, where she was awarded the Branner and Beckerman Fellowship for her research, Territorial Tendencies. She has a Bachelor of Science in Architecture from University of Maryland’s School of Architecture, Planning and Preservation. She is currently an Adjunct Faculty at California College of the Arts, an Associate at Object Projects, and a copy editor at ORO Editions, and has worked with NEMESTUDIO, Room One Thousand, the Berkeley Center for New Media, and Perkins and Will.
